El es uno de los términos de búsqueda más comunes entre estudiantes de música, compositores y académicos que buscan acceder a una de las obras pedagógicas más importantes del siglo XX. Publicado originalmente en 1901 como Traité de la fugue , el libro del compositor francés André Gédalge sigue siendo el manual definitivo para dominar la "fuga de escuela" ( fugue d'école ).
